Islamabad: Coordinator to the Prime Minister, Rana Ehsan Afzal on Thursday criticized the Pakistan Tehreek-e-Insaf (PTI) for issuing statements that appeared to encourage clashes in its protest announcements, saying that no one would be allowed to block city under the guise of protest.



While talking with private T.V channel, he said PTI had a history of confrontation whenever it organized protests. He advised the party’s rulers in Khyber Pakhtunkhwa (KP) to focus on the province’s development by investing in the welfare and well-being of its people.



He recalled PTI false statement regarding their founder health in jail, adding that the party’s politics largely revolved around securing the release of its founder.



He further condemned the KP chief minister for his failed attempt to create a situation in Lahore aimed at sowing discord and achieving his illegal objectives.



He also advised the PTI to pursue legal paths to address its legitimate demands.
